在Vue中,數組是一種常見的數據類型,它由多個元素組成,每個元素都有自己的下標。要刪除數組中的元素,可以使用JavaScript原生的splice方法,也可以利用Vue提供的splice方法來進行操作。下面將介紹如何使用Vue中的splice方法進行數組刪除。
使用Vue中的splice方法,需要先在data中定義一個數組,并為它賦初值。例如:
data: { list: ['a', 'b', 'c', 'd', 'e'] }這里定義了一個名為list的數組,包含了5個元素。接下來,可以使用Vue的splice方法來刪除其中的元素。splice方法接收兩個參數,第一個參數是要刪除的元素的下標,第二個參數是要刪除的數量。例如,如果想要刪除數組中的第3個元素,可以這樣寫:
this.list.splice(2, 1);這里,第一個參數為2,是要刪除的元素的下標,因為數組下標從0開始計算,所以這里的2實際上是數組中的第3個元素;第二個參數為1,表示要刪除的元素數量為1。 如果想要刪除多個元素,可以將第二個參數設置為要刪除的元素數量。例如,如果想要刪除數組中的第2、3、4個元素,可以這樣寫:
this.list.splice(1, 3);這里,第一個參數為1,是要刪除的元素的下標,因此要從第2個元素開始刪除;第二個參數為3,表示要刪除3個元素。 除了Vue的splice方法外,還可以使用JavaScript原生的splice方法來進行數組刪除。例如,可以這樣寫:
var list = ['a', 'b', 'c', 'd', 'e']; list.splice(2, 1);這里定義了一個名為list的數組,并使用splice方法刪除了其中的第3個元素。 雖然使用JavaScript原生的splice方法也可以進行數組刪除,但使用Vue的splice方法更為方便,尤其是在Vue組件中使用時,使用Vue的splice方法可以保證響應式更新數據,使頁面內容得到及時更新。因此,在Vue開發中,建議使用Vue的splice方法來進行數組刪除。 總之,數組是一種常見的數據類型,在Vue開發中,使用Vue的splice方法可以方便地進行數組刪除操作。通過掌握Vue的splice方法的用法,可以更好地使用Vue進行開發。
上一篇python 物聯網硬件
下一篇java用vue交互